  3. 6 days ago · Steve McQueen (1930–80) was a macho, laconic American movie star of the 1960s and ’70s. Cool and stoical, his loner heroes spoke through actions and rarely with words. His best-known films included The Magnificent Seven, The Great Escape, The Sand Pebbles, Bullitt, and The Thomas Crown Affair.

  4. Steve McQueen (March 24, 1930 – November 7, 1980) was an American actor who had an extensive career in film and television. [1] Popularly known as the "King of Cool", [ 2 ] McQueen's screen persona was that of portraying cool, reticent antihero roles, which appealed strongly to the masses.
